Stokes County, NC
Infant daycare in Stokes County, NC costs $170 per week ($8,823 per year) for center-based care, and $143 per week for family daycare. With a median household income of $57,539, the childcare burden is 15.3% of income, well above the 7% threshold HUD considers affordable. This is below the national median of $174/wk.
Cost Breakdown by Age Group
| Age Group | Center/Wk | Center/Yr | Family/Wk | Family/Yr |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Infant (0-1) | $170 | $8,823 | $143 | $7,417 |
| Toddler (1-2) | $131 | $6,794 | $137 | $7,111 |
| Preschool (3-5) | $125 | $6,511 | $109 | $5,689 |
| School-Age (6+) | $68 | $3,528 | $72 | $3,764 |

Childcare costs are weekly median prices from the DOL. Burden Index = annual infant center care / median household income.
